MPR Reference Data status MPR Project Meeting June 17 th Pål Rylandsholm, DNV.

5
MPR Reference Data status MPR Project Meeting June 17 th Pål Rylandsholm, DNV

Transcript of MPR Reference Data status MPR Project Meeting June 17 th Pål Rylandsholm, DNV.

Page 1: MPR Reference Data status MPR Project Meeting June 17 th Pål Rylandsholm, DNV.

MPR Reference Data status

MPR Project Meeting June 17th

Pål Rylandsholm, DNV

Page 2: MPR Reference Data status MPR Project Meeting June 17 th Pål Rylandsholm, DNV.

Status

• Enumerated values from MPR XML schemas included in the ISO 15926 reference data library

Product Kind (80) Facility Kind (36) Flow Kind (25) Flow Qualifier (20) Period Type (25) Sales Flow part (21) Unit of measure

• Some minor clarifications regarding definitions remains Sales flow Unit of measure Flow Qualifier Period Type

• PROMDL specific concepts from each list of enumerated values are also included in the RDL

Page 3: MPR Reference Data status MPR Project Meeting June 17 th Pål Rylandsholm, DNV.

Remaining work

To be done• Finalize definitions in RDL • Establish namespace for current valid set of reference data

http://rdl.posccaesar.org/MPR/2008/06/??

• Annotation of the final XML schema as soon as testing is completed

• QA

Can be done (In the IOHN project?)• Include all lists of enumerated values from PROMDL in the RDL

Page 4: MPR Reference Data status MPR Project Meeting June 17 th Pål Rylandsholm, DNV.

Concept for linkage between XSD and reference data

• Each class in RDL has a generated web page• Each ‘kind’ and enumerated value will have it’s own “web page”

This is accessed by URL + PCA ID • url: http://rdl.posccaesar.org/2008/02/XML/RDL/#PCAID

– The URL scheme used here is in development• Example MPR facility “well” version February 15th 2008 :

http://rds.posccaesar.org/2008/02/XML/RDL/RDS16458543• The PCA ID is accessible by using the “local” name +

nomenclature name Nomenclature name in this case is “NPD MONTHLY

PRODUCTION REPORT NAME’• Reference to the classes will most likely be done in the XML

schemas using a W3Cstandard called Semantic Annotation for WSDL and XML Schema (SAWSDL) (http://www.w3.org/TR/sawsdl/#annotateXSD )

• Represents on possible use of the “oil and gas ontology”• First step towards Semantic consistency check

Page 5: MPR Reference Data status MPR Project Meeting June 17 th Pål Rylandsholm, DNV.

The ontology used as a dictionary

Label

Nomenclature

Class

Superclass

Superclass

15926 Standard classes

Member

Identifier Identified

The SAWSDL annotations refer to the CLASSES identified by the

labels in the XML schemaFound in XML schemaMPR: Enumerations

” Wellbore ”

MONTHLY PRODUCTION REPORT - FACILITY KIND NOMENCLATURE

WELLBORE

BOREHOLE

RDS448720031 PCA ID